What is the cheapest date to go to Vegas?

The cheapest time to visit Las Vegas is during the off-seasons. Those are mid-November through the end of February and mid-May through mid-September. Most casinos run specials on rooms during this time and several promotional programs to get people to visit.

What months is most expensive for Vegas?

Year after year, months in both the spring and fall tend to rank among the most popular times to visit Vegas, resulting in higher occupancy and room rates.
...
Most Expensive Time to Visit
  • April – $176.97/night.
  • September – $187.18/night.
  • October – $209.89/night.
  • November – $186.48/night.

What is off season at Las Vegas?

The slowest times of year are parts of January and February; late June through August; the week before Christmas; and the week after New Year's. If a major convention is to be held during your trip, you might want to change your date. Contact the Las Vegas Convention and Visitors Authority (tel.

How much does a 4 day trip to Vegas cost?

You should plan to spend around $248 per day on your vacation in Las Vegas, which is the average daily price based on the expenses of other visitors. Past travelers have spent, on average, $64 on meals for one day and $42 on local transportation. Also, the average hotel price in Las Vegas for a couple is $253.

What day of the week is best to go to Vegas?

TIP: If you want to avoid the crowds and save money, it's best to plan a visit to Vegas between Monday and Thursday. It's not only quieter and more enjoyable, but most hotels also have better rates and midweek deals. Also some attractions are cheaper on weekdays (e.g. Meow Wolf's Omega Mart to mention just one).

What is the hottest month of the year in Las Vegas?

Las Vegas Weather In July

The hottest month in Las Vegas is not just hot; July weather in Las Vegas is extreme! The warmest month in one of America's hottest cities sees an average high of 104°F and low of 80°F. In July, most days rise well over 100°F.
